The above is a street light reported by people over 6 times the light is in Broad St Crewe right next to a school there is another light out a few feet away at the traffic lights and has been out for months. Childrens live are at risk as they leave school in the dark. Broad St is a main route and should be well lit. So why doe sit take over 2 months and nothing is done about? Is this a record no the light in Oxford St corner of Chell St in Crewe was reported 12 months ago and still hasnt been fixed. Is this discrimination against Crewe I bet this would get fixed quick if it was in Macclesfield. As lives are at risk we have asked Cllr  Brian Sylvester to help
